This place is underrated. Went in a bit underwhelmed but I learned so much from the tour guide and…read morebecame a lot more impressed by the end of it. They have a whole library of alcohol with all their different flavor testing and experiments and it's really run by a tight knit group. The alcohols I tried were punchy and unique, and the ambiance grew on me. Definitely going to go back and try out their cocktail Fridays!

Gin is my favorite spirit, but before doing a tour with Still 630, I had never tried it neat. Now,…read morethanks to visiting this place, I only want to drink my gin straight up. And by the way, the gin they're making here is amazing. They have a few different gins, but my favorite was Volstead's Folly, which is juniper forward with a bit of pine. I love a good botanical gin, and this one was perfect. Another spirit that stood out that I tried was the Big Jake, which is a whiskey with natural coffee flavors in it. I had never tried anything like that before! I don't know if I could down a shot of it, but I could see this being a good addition to an espresso-flavored cocktail. Anyway, the tasting portion of the tour was my favorite, of course. We got to taste three different spirits of our choosing. But we also got to see the small distillery, and we were taken to the back where the barrels were. There's not a whole lot to see because Still 630 is a small operation. But the owner was friendly and funny, so he made the tour well worth the trip.

If you go to Bluestem Distillery and do not have fun, something is wrong with you. The staff is…read moresuper friendly as is the other patrons. When you come, it is one big party. Everyone mingles and gets along. Bluestem is a vodka distillery in Meadowbrook, but everyone says it's in Bethalto. It's close enough, to count. The distillery is located in an industrial type building, but once you enter through their door it is as if you are Dorthy stepping out of your house in Munchkin land. The difference is like going from Black & White to Color. They've redecorated the inside with amazing lighting and big screen televisions. The bar has been expanded and resurfaced. They have a variety of signature cocktails, but I am a creature of habit. When I am at a vodka distillery, I have to enjoy a Martini. Stephanie the bartender, who is also one of the owners with her husband made me a fabulous one. She made it skate and served it with Bleu Cheese Stuffed Olives. It was so refreshing, I had to have two. In addition to the vodka, Bluestem also makes a gin and a coffee liqueur called, Early Warning. EW is made with Bluestem vodka and Old Judge coffee. Old Judge has been roasted in STL, since 1858. It truly is a local brand. Bluestem will be celebrating 10 years in April of this year. That will be one celebration, I do not want to miss. The distillery is dog friendly. So bring your well behaved four legged friend. When: February 14, 2026 Why: Valentine's Day - Celebrating with a friend.

I think we've now experienced all the aspects of this fine establishment: the beer, the whiskey,…read morethe food, and the overnight accommodations! I highly recommend all of the above. We recently got a room at the Red Rooster; booking online was easy and prices were reasonable. We were in town on Christmas Day, so the bar (brewery, distillery, restaurant) was closed. We didn't see any staff; we had a key code for the building and for our room. Our room was upstairs, and a couple of staircases were available (I don't recall whether there's an elevator). Everything was clean and cozy. After going out for the night, we thought we'd enjoy the lounge area and game room, but the game room wasn't accessible (turns out it's part of the bar). The lounge space was available; there weren't a lot of lights on except for those on the Christmas tree and other decorations, which was just fine for sitting a bit. Checkout the next morning was easy, and we were cheerfully greeted by staff when we came down. About the bar: on more recent visit we stopped in for dinner. Patrons were enjoying the patio and bar space; an adjoining room, game room, and loft space were also available. We took barstools and received great service there. Restaurant: Order food with your server and you'll get a text when it's ready; pick up is at the window in the game room. The 1/4 pound burger seemed to be a bit less so; it was a thin "smashed" burger with cheddar and some really good sauce, on a bun that was unnecessarily coated in butter or oil. Side salad was fresh and crispy, and house-made ranch was exceptionally good. Fries are the coated-double-fried sort, and served plenty hot. Every dish we tried was tasty. Distillery: so far all that's ready to serve is "white whiskey" -- raw unaged spirits with quite a kick! We tried it on the rocks and it was as expected; I'll wait for some aging before I have it in a cocktail, but I love that the option's available! Brewery: The beer list was impressive -- although there may be a mistake, as the Chava Wheat was marked as "gluten sensitivity friendly" (I'm pretty sure wheat is pretty gluteny!) That one--Chava Wheat--is a blood orange wheat "with a hint of raspberry" and was easily my fave. They brew several lagers and IPAs, a stout, and seasonals. This is a great one-stop for a night out, a road trip stop, or a small-town getaway for city folks! To make a longer day of it, shop Main Street, take in a show at the theater, and grab breakfast at one of the nearby cafés the next morning. Cheers!
